The New Inn pub, Salisbury
![The New Inn Timber framed facade of the pub with signage.](/userimages/main_new_inn.jpg)
Nestled within the bustling heart of Salisbury—just a stone's throw from the historic Cathedral— the New Inn stands as a timeless testament to the city's rich heritage. Its origins trace back to the 14th century, imbuing it with an aura of captivating charm that has enticed visitors for generations.
As you step through the entrance, you are greeted by a warm and inviting atmosphere that exudes a sense of traditional English hospitality. The interior is adorned with exposed beams, rustic furnishings, and crackling fireplaces, creating a cozy and inviting ambiance.

Address: The New Inn, 41-43 New Street, Salisbury, Wiltshire SP1 2PH
Telephone: 01722 326662
Email: Send email
Website: The New Inn
Pub opening times: Open all day every day: Serving food between 12noon–3pm and 6pm–9pm
Restaurant opening times: Monday- Saturday: 12:00-2:30pm and 6:00pm–9:00pm, Sunday: 12:00-3:00pm and 6.00pm-8:00pm. Extended opening times throughout the summer months.
Real ales: Yes
Accommodation: Yes
